Professional Orangery Renovators: Expert Solutions for Classic Conservatory Restoration
An orangery is a classic architectural function that brings light, sophistication, and a touch of history to any property. Initially integrated in the 17th‑century to protect citrus trees during chillier months, modern orangery areas now function as elegant conservatories, garden spaces, or even informal extensions of the home. In time, however, even the most beautifully crafted orangery can experience structural wear, glazing failures, or out-of-date insulation. When those problems develop, property owners turn to professional orangery renovators to restore the space to its previous glory while satisfying contemporary standards for energy effectiveness and security.
What Makes an Orangery Unique? Unlike a standard conservatory, an orangery normally combines brick or stone walls with a predominantly glass roofing system, using a semi‑open environment that stabilizes climate control with abundant natural light. The distinctive mix of solid masonry and big fenestration offers the area its characteristic charm, however it likewise creates unique obstacles during remodelling. Load‑bearing walls should be preserved, while glazing panels, lead flashing, and decorative ridge information often require specialized repair work.

Core Services Offered by Orangery Renovators A respectable remodelling company usually provides a thorough suite of services, often presented as a tiered bundle. Below is a comparative summary of 3 typical service levels:
Service Package Scope of Work Common Cost Range * Approx. Duration Necessary Refresh Replacement of damaged glazing, minor repointing, repainting of woodwork, standard weather‑stripping. ₤ 3,000-- ₤ 6,000 1-- 2 weeks Structural Upgrade Reinforcement of load‑bearing walls, brand-new insulated glazing, upgraded heating, LED lighting installation. ₤ 8,000-- ₤ 15,000 3-- 4 weeks Complete Heritage Restoration Complete re‑brickwork, custom‑made lead flashing, high‑performance double‑glazing, interior completing, historical paint analysis. ₤ 15,000-- ₤ 30,000+ 6-- 10 weeks * Costs are a sign for a common 4 m × 3 m orangery in the UK and may vary based upon location, site gain access to, and product choice.
The Renovation Process: Step‑by‑Step Preliminary Consultation & & Survey-- The renovator carries out a detailed examination, measuring existing measurements, evaluating structural stability, and identifying any moist or rot issues. Style & & Material Selection-- A style brief is prepared, matching the customer's visual objectives with proper heritage‑grade products. Preparation & & Permissions-- If the orangery lies within a preservation location, the group deals with listed building authorization applications and collaborates with local planning authorities. Structural Repairs-- Load‑bearing walls are repaired or rebuilt, and any jeopardized timber is dealt with or changed. Glazing & & Roofing-- New high‑performance glazing panels are installed, frequently featuring low‑E coverings and argon fill for optimal thermal efficiency. Ending up Touches-- External pointing, ornamental leadwork, and interior plastering are completed. Heating, lighting, and floor covering are fitted according to the design spec. Last Inspection & & Handover-- A comprehensive quality check ensures all work satisfies British Standards; the client receives a certificate of compliance and maintenance guide. Normal Renovation Timeline Stage Duration(Days )Survey & Design 5-- 10 Preparation & Permissions 10-- 30 Structural Repairs 7-- 14 Glazing & & Roofing 5-- 10 Completing & Works 7-- 14 Last Inspection 1-- 2 Total project length differs from around 30 days for an easy refresh to 70+days for a full heritage remediation .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 )Do I require preparing consent to refurbish my orangery?In most cases, a small refresh does not need planning consent. Nevertheless, if the residential or commercial property is noted or found in a sanctuary, you might need listed structure approval. An expert renovator will handle the paperwork on your behalf. For how long does a typical orangery restoration take?A simple refresh can be completed in about 2 weeks, whereas a full heritage restoration may take 2 to 3 months, depending on the scope of work and any permission hold-ups. Can orangery installer maintain original features while upgrading energy performance?Yes. Specialist specialists can set up high‑performance double‑glazing that simulates the look of historic single panes , and they can utilize breathable insulation that does not damage
original brickwork. What are the most common problems discovered throughout an orangery survey?Common problems consist of rot in wood lintels, failing lead flashing, condensation due to insufficient ventilation, and outdated heater that have a hard time to heat up the area effectively. Will my orangery
be functional throughout the renovation?In most projects, the renovator will operate in areas, enabling limited access to part of the space. Nevertheless, for comprehensive structural work, the orangery might require to be completely vacated for security reasons. How do I keep the renovated orangery after
completion?Regular upkeep consists of cleaning gutters and lead flashing, checking seals around glazing,and each year servicing any heater.
